PULLMAN, Wash. (AP) — Washington State's Josh Hawkinson, Ike Iroegbu and Conor Clifford have withdrawn their names from consideration for the NBA draft and will return for their senior seasons.

The three declared for the draft in early April but didn't hire agents, making them eligible to return to school.

Hawkinson, a 6-foot-10 forward, led the team in scoring and led the Pac-12 in rebounding at 11.1 boards per game last season.

Iroegbu was the only Cougar to start all 31 games last season and averaged 3.6 assists per game.

Clifford averaged 6.8 points and 2.1 rebounds per game.
